What they do

A Family, School, or General Social Worker provides specialized assistance to vulnerable families and children. Intervenes in crisis situations; evaluates individual and family needs, helps clients get access to health care, mental health care or social services such as housing assistance. Advocates for clients and provides follow up visits. May work with teachers, parents and school administrators to help students improve academically and deal with social issues such as bullying.

Desired Qualifications:
Master's (required—no exceptions) and valid Michigan LARA license One of the following: licensed or limited licensed master's social worker/school social worker, psychologist, marriage and family therapist, professional counselor, or appropriate school counselor credentials as outlined by Michigan requirements Experience supporting general education students individually and in groups preferred
Key Responsibilities:
Deliver social-emotional support for elementary students (individual/group) Provide additional supports across classrooms/buildings as needed Lead and participate in professional learning and support positive behavior programs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to foster a healthy school environment
